What is Long Term Care?  It is extended care called custodial or non-medical care.  It is not paid for through health insurance because it is care that you need to live your life on a daily basis and not care provided by a medical professional.  You can require this care for a long time after a medical condition, injury or accident has been treated and you have been released from a doctor’s care.
